Shortening days in Turkestan through November 1953

Daylight keeps getting shorter through November 1953 in Turkestan, Kazakhstan, moving from 10h 17m on the first days to 9h 14m on the last — a swing of about 63 minutes. That works out to roughly 15 minutes a week.

Sunrise this month spans 08:01 (November 1) to 08:38 (November 30); sunset runs between 17:52 (November 30) and 18:19 (November 1).

What is the difference between sunrise and sunset?

Sunrise is the moment the sun's top edge first appears above the horizon in the morning; sunset is when it disappears below the horizon in the evening. The gap between them is the day's length, which shifts gradually through the year.

Are the sunrise and sunset times for Turkestan accurate?

Times are calculated from the location's exact latitude, longitude and time zone using standard astronomical algorithms, accurate to about a minute. Local terrain such as hills or tall buildings can slightly shift when the sun actually appears or disappears.
